Pierre Gasly produced one of Formula 1's biggest surprises of the season by taking pole position for the Italian Grand Prix at Monza.

The Alpine driver edged Mercedes' George Russell by 0.060 seconds. Oscar Piastri put McLaren third, while Ferrari's Charles Leclerc and Lewis Hamilton qualified fourth and fifth despite the team's upgraded engine. Max Verstappen took sixth, and Lando Norris dropped to ninth after a difficult session.

Mercedes' Kimi Antonelli, the championship leader, qualified seventh but will start from the back because of a grid penalty for taking a new engine. That had made Russell a strong favourite to take pole and gave him a major chance to reduce his deficit to his team-mate, but Gasly overturned those expectations.

Gasly's result came a day after the FIA Court of Appeal reinstated a penalty that stripped him of third place at the Monaco Grand Prix. It also marked the first French pole at a grand prix since Jean Alesi took one for Benetton at Monza in 1997. Gasly had qualified only 11th at the previous race in the Netherlands, after Alpine introduced a major upgrade to its car.

"It was amazing. Thank you to everyone. It was an incredible qualifying," Gasly said. "It has been nine years trying to chase a pole position and to take my first win here and then my first pole here is amazing."

Russell congratulated Gasly but said he was disappointed. Piastri's third place offered a boost after several difficult races, although his team-mate Norris suffered when Piastri locked up at the first chicane during the final runs. Norris lost four-tenths of a second in the first sector, could not recover and fell from seventh to ninth.
